What a Drafter / CAD Technician does
Drafters and CAD technicians produce the detailed drawings that turn substation engineering designs into buildable construction packages. They typically work in AutoCAD, MicroStation, or specialized utility CAD suites under the direction of a substation designer or P&C engineer. The role is a critical bench role at most utilities and EPC firms — capacity often gates how many substation projects can move through engineering at once.
Typical responsibilities
•Detailed P&C and substation drawings from engineer redlines
•Drawing-control compliance with utility CAD standards
•Revision management and as-built updates
•Title block, layer, and lineweight standardization
•Cross-checking design packages for completeness
